摘要: 谷歌改良了ndk的开发流程,对于Windows环境下NDK的开发,如果使用的NDK是r7之前的版本,必须要安装Cygwin才能使用NDK。而在NDKr7开始,Google的Windows版的NDK提供了一个ndk-build.cmd的脚本,这样,就可以直接利用这个脚本编译,而不需要使用Cygwin... 阅读全文
posted @ 2015-11-24 21:18 yunlvrensheng 阅读(218) 评论(0) 推荐(0) 编辑
摘要: 今天看了一下JDK里面的二分法是实现,觉得有点小问题。二分法的实现有多种今天就给大家分享两种。一种是递归方式的,一种是非递归方式的。先来看看一些基础的东西。1、算法概念。二分查找算法也称为折半搜索、二分搜索,是一种在有序数组中查找某一特定元素的搜索算法。请注意这种算法是建立在有序数组基础上的。2、算... 阅读全文
posted @ 2015-11-24 21:08 yunlvrensheng 阅读(1965) 评论(1) 推荐(0) 编辑
摘要: 转载自:http://www.stwind.org/android-market给你的程序签名注意事项:所有提交到Market的程序必须经过签名。未经签名的程序不能安装。你可以使用个人证书去签名程序,不一定要经证书机构授权。用Debug版本证书签名的程序将不能发布。在安装程序时会检测签名证书是否过期... 阅读全文
posted @ 2015-11-24 20:23 yunlvrensheng 阅读(536) 评论(0) 推荐(0) 编辑
摘要: 1. 架构设计的目的 对程序进行架构设计的原因,归根到底是为了提高生产力。通过设计使程序模块化,做到模块内部的高聚合和模块之间的低耦合。这样做的好处是使得程序在开发的过程中,开发人员只需要专注于一点,提高程序开发的效率,并且更容易进行后续的测试以及定位问题。但设计不能违背目的,对于不同量级的工... 阅读全文
posted @ 2015-11-24 14:50 yunlvrensheng 阅读(483) 评论(0) 推荐(0) 编辑
摘要: 目录(?)[+]经过反复的学习对比,个人觉得带着问题学习新知是最有效的学习方式,因此文本就以提问的方式来讲述Fragment框架实现方式。1、什么是Fragment?Fragment包含在Activity中,Fragment只能存在于Activity的上下文(context)内,没有Activity... 阅读全文
posted @ 2015-11-24 00:52 yunlvrensheng 阅读(185) 评论(0) 推荐(0) 编辑